Credit Analysts Salary in Tennessee
Ranked #40 of 51 · TN
Salary Distribution (10th–90th percentile)
About 80% of credit analystss in Tennessee earn between $49,080 and $134,980. The blue band is the middle 50% (P25–P75); the dot marks the median.
Compared to the U.S.
The mean credit analysts salary in Tennessee is $81,490, about 19.2% below the U.S. average ($100,850). That works out to roughly $39/hr at 2,080 hours per year.
Metro Areas in Tennessee
| Metro area | Median | Mean | Employment |
|---|---|---|---|
| Nashville-Davidson--Murfreesboro--Franklin, TN | $78,410 | $88,030 | 510 |
| Memphis, TN-MS-AR | $66,890 | $83,390 | 270 |
| Johnson City, TN | $63,790 | $76,280 | 40 |
| Chattanooga, TN-GA | $62,150 | $79,740 | 60 |
| Knoxville, TN | $58,550 | $71,200 | 280 |
